Market Overview

Silver Spring is pricier ($510K median vs $300K), a difference of about $210K. Silver Spring moves faster, with homes averaging 16 days on market compared to 24 in Harrisonburg. Harrisonburg offers a lower entry point at $150K–$600K.

Is Harrisonburg or Silver Spring more affordable?

Harrisonburg is more affordable with a median home price of $300K, compared to $510K in Silver Spring. Both cities offer a wide range of housing options, from condos and townhomes to single-family homes. Harrisonburg prices range from $150K–$600K. Silver Spring prices range from $175K–$1.5M.
